Job Summary and Qualifications
The Clinical Nurse Coordinator (CNC) ensures and delivers high quality, patient-centered care and charge nurse duties in the unit/department during the designated shift. In collaboration with other members of the management team, the CNC directs, monitors, and evaluates nursing care in accordance with established policies/procedures, serves as a resource person for staff, and models a commitment to the organization’s vision/mission/values to support an unparalleled patient experience and clinical outcomes that contribute to overall departmental performance.
Essential Job Functions:
- Collaborates with a multidisciplinary team to coordinate, evaluate, customize, and deliver high quality, patient-centered care.
- Exercises judgement and provides direction regarding patient care assignments using established policies/procedures.
- Operationalizes evidence-based practices to enhance patient safety and quality outcomes.
- Supports the achievement of internal/external benchmarks, accreditations, and designations.
- Ensures compliance with all policies, procedures, and regulatory standards.
- Ensures equipment maintenance is performed regularly and according to regulatory and/or accreditation standards.
- Assists with admission and discharge processes to ensure efficient throughput and high quality, patient-centered care.
- Participates in the ongoing assessment of the quality of patient care services provided in the unit, in collaboration with other members of the management team.
- Collects comprehensive data pertinent to the patients’ needs and situation.
- Triages the patient utilizing age, developmentally appropriate and culturally sensitive practices to prioritize and optimize patient flow, expediting those who require immediate care.
- Analyzes assessment data to determine diagnosis or issues, identifies expected outcomes, plans care, implements and evaluates progress toward the attainment of the expected outcomes.
- Communicates effectively and collaborates with patients, families and others in the conduct of nursing practice.
- Demonstrates competency in EMTALA regulations.
- Practices ethically and in an environmentally safe and healthy manner.
- Reflects core values when interacting with co-workers, patients, family members, and others in the community to foster an environment where employees are engaged and where patient care is unparalleled.
- Ensures compliance with evidence-based practices that enhance patient experience and customer service.
- Collaborates with subject matter experts and other leaders to create an environment of teamwork that supports improved outcomes and service.
- Supports a patient-first philosophy and engages in service recovery when necessary.
- Leads in a way that inspires commitment to the vision/mission/values of the organization.
- Supports the efforts of the facility to improve engagement by operationalizing current nursing strategies, including employee rounding, hourly rounds, and other initiatives.
- Functions as a resource person for staff members. Provides coaching, feedback, and training to improve performance and engagement.
- Provides recommendations related to interviewing, selecting, and training new staff. Recommends and implements courses of action, including training and development, conflict resolution, personnel policy compliance, completion of performance evaluations, and/or disciplinary actions to ensure a competitively superior organization.
- Resolves and/or channels employee grievances, disputes, or concerns according to appropriate procedures. Escalates issues as needed.
- Supports physician partnerships.
- Represents the organization positively within the community; participates in company-supported community/patient events and in-services.
- Serves as the charge nurse for the unit, scheduling staff and managing all practical aspects of staff labor in accordance with patient care needs and established productivity guidelines.
- Supports proper inventory control and assists with managing supplies and equipment.
- Performs other duties as assigned.
- Practices and adheres to the “Code of Conduct” and “Mission and Value Statement.”
What Qualifications you will need:
- Associate Degree in Nursing or RN Diploma Required
- Bachelor's Degree in Nursing Preferred
- 1+ years applicable experience Required

Methodist Hospital opened in 1963 as the first hospital in the now internationally acclaimed South Texas Medical Center. With over 900 beds, Methodist Hospital offers a broad range of specialties including cardiology, oncology, bone marrow transplants, emergency medicine, neurosciences, maternity care, gynecology and orthopedics. We are proud to be the largest provider of the lifesaving ECMO Program in San Antonio, are home to the largest robotics program in the world, and our Adult Blood Cancer and Stem Cell Transplant unit has become the first program to receive FACT Accreditation in North America.
As the flagship hospital, and most comprehensive medical care facility of Methodist Healthcare, we appreciate the support and recognition we receive from the community. We’ve recently been named the No.1 Best Regional Hospital by the U.S. News and World Report for 2019-20. We pride ourselves on providing the highest quality of care possible for our patients, which is proven by our consecutive Grade A Leapfrog Hospital Safety scores. In addition, Methodist Hospital not only received a Primary Stroke Center designation from The Joint Commission, but has also received a Comprehensive Stroke Center Certification from DNV GL Healthcare, designating the facility as offering the most advanced stroke treatment available in a given geographic area.
